Career and Portfolio Development

COURSE Code: ECAS 513
1 Credits

Course Description

This course is designed to reflect and enhance the student's own work experiences. Topics will include: team building, time management, oral and written communication skills, and accessing resources in the community for children with special needs and their families. Each student's area of interest will be the focus for course work, assignments and student presentations. Students will utilize an enquiry-based approach to investigate current issues in the community. This course will provide opportunities for students to develop skills in creating a professional portfolio and job search techniques for this unique field. Students will examine their own skills, attitudes and knowledge through reflective practice and participate in sessions that will allow them to apply theoretical concepts to practice. As a result, this course will provide the student with a competitive edge in the workplace and increase their overall employability skills.
